Trump, RNC clash over use of his name in fundraising

WASHINGTON – The Republican National Committee is defending its right to use former President Donald Trump’s name in fundraising appeals after he demanded that they end the practice.

Trump responded to the letter with a statement that called into question the agreement.

“No more money for RINOS, or only Republican,” he said. They do nothing but hurt the Republican Party and our large voting base – they will never lead us to Greatness. ‘

Instead, Trump urged his supporters to send their contributions directly to his own Save America PAC using his personal website, adding: “We will bring it all back stronger than ever before!”

The valve reflects the tension that has divided the GOP in the months since Trump left the White House. The party is eager to use its popularity among the Republican base to raise money before next year’s deadlines. But it is against Trump’s instinct to control the use of his name and image, as he wants to aim for himself as the undisputed leader of the GOP.

In his first major speech since his departure, Trump encouraged his supporters to donate their money to Save America, its political action committee, instead of the GOP’s traditional fundraising organizations. The House and Senate Republican campaign committees and a Trump spokesman did not immediately respond to requests for comment.

The campaign of the RNC and Trump worked hand in hand during the 2020 election, including fundraising by a joint fundraising committee. And the ties between them remain.

Trump is expected to speak at the RNC’s spring donor retreat in Palm Beach, Florida in April, telling McDaniel that he wants to continue raising money for the RNC, even though he is raising cash for his own endeavors. . This includes taking revenge by supporting challengers to Republican incumbents who crossed him by voting to accuse him of inciting the Capitol riot.

Despite the letters, the RNC and others still raised Trump’s name fund.

“CONGRATULATIONS! You have been selected as one of the FIRST to be invited to claim your Trump Legacy membership,” the RNC wrote in one appeal on Sunday.

“We need 10,000 patriots who are still standing with President Trump tonight before midnight,” “URGENT: TRUMP SUPPORTERS NEEDED,” the National Republican Senate Committee added Monday afternoon.
